19 December 2006
The Queen has been pleased to approve that Elliot Anthony Morley, MP for Scunthorpe, be sworn of Her Majesty’s most honourable Privy Council.
Note for the Editior
Elliot Anthony Morley was MP for Glanford and Scunthorpe from 1987 to 1997 and for Scunthorpe since 1997. He was the opposition front bench spokesman on food agriculture and rural affairs from 1989 to 1997 and Labour spokesman on animal welfare from 1992 to 1997; Parliamentary Secretary MAFF, then DEFRA, from 1997 to 2003, Minister of State for the Environment until 2006.
